![]() |
neoGFX
Cross-platform C++ app/game engine
|
This is the complete list of members for neolib::lifetime< Base >, including all inherited members.
| destroyed_flag typedef | neolib::lifetime< Base > | |
| is_alive() const final | neolib::lifetime< Base > | inlinevirtual |
| is_creating() const final | neolib::lifetime< Base > | inlinevirtual |
| is_destroyed() const final | neolib::lifetime< Base > | inlinevirtual |
| is_destroying() const final | neolib::lifetime< Base > | inlinevirtual |
| lifetime(lifetime_state aState=lifetime_state::Alive) | neolib::lifetime< Base > | inline |
| object_state() const final | neolib::lifetime< Base > | inlinevirtual |
| object_state_ptr() const final | neolib::lifetime< Base > | inlinevirtual |
| set_alive() override | neolib::lifetime< Base > | inlinevirtual |
| set_destroyed() override | neolib::lifetime< Base > | inlinevirtual |
| set_destroying() override | neolib::lifetime< Base > | inlinevirtual |
| ~i_lifetime()=default | neolib::i_lifetime | virtual |
| ~lifetime() | neolib::lifetime< Base > | inlinevirtual |